I bought my Regal GS with 80,000 miles on it. It runs great and doesn't burn a drop of oil. All I've put on it is tires and tie rods and struts. I should be hitting 200,000 miles this month.

Like some other GM cars (namely the Corvette and Camaro Z-28), the Regal GS has a lot of "bang for the buck". I bought my '98 GS mainly because my wife's '00 Regal GSE is such a reliable and fast car, and so I decided to get one too. Neither car has given us any problems. The car dealer suggested regular preventive maintenance for the engine and tranny, which should pay off in the future.

I'm only 18, so I know I'm not the typical Buick driver. I had a 98 Toyota Camry, but it was too small and was starting to have problems, so I was looking for something both larger and American made. I found a great deal on this car, with only 53,000 miles on it. Its black, it looks great, I love all the room, it performs well, and it does awesome in the snow. I really like the car, and would pick it over the Camry any day, and because they're the same year, I feel like I could do a pretty good comparison. 3800 is a great engine, my next car will be a Buick.
